Oracle Academy was delighted to support the 20th edition of the Thesis of 2024 Tesi Prize, “Innovation in Information Security,” at the Virtual Security Summit in association with Clusit.
Roberta Battagli, Oracle Academy Program Manager, Italy, was a distinguished guest at the event as well as Andrea Romano, Senior Research Manager, Oracle Labs. At the event, held on September 9, 2025, university students presented their research in relation to cybersecurity and were assessed and judged by a commission composed of members of Clusit and other experts in the field.
The evaluation criteria were:
• the innovation of the topic covered
• the complexity of the work done
• the level of knowledge shown
• the usability of the results achieved
Established with the aim of research and continuous updating of resources in relation to cybersecurity, the annual event aims to encourage master’s and PhD students to research topics of cybersecurity and IT security issues in an agile manner and with a view of the evolution of new and potential cyber threats. The event also is an opportunity for exchange between the global world of research and science, students and that of working professionals, promoting collaboration between universities and companies for training and professional growth.
The winners were:
First place – Eleonora Amadori – Wireless Drone Charging Profiling and Fingerprinting – University of Padua
Second place – Luca Minnei – Tackling Concept Drift with Semi-supervised Malware Detection – University of Cagliari
Third place – Christian Scano – ModSec-AdvLearn: Improving ModSecurity with Adversarial Learning – University of Cagliari
Fourth place, tied – Nicholas Miazzo – Leveraging Graph of Thoughts and Large Language Models for Advanced Vulnerability Detection – University of Padua
Fourth place, tied – Samuele del Vescovo – Adversarial Attacks on IDS and Multidomain Impact Analysis for Threat Intelligence in Military Automotive Scenarios – University of Bari
